Transaction 200515799474c6698a362f8e31e92434398de7708b3aa8323ecacff9d59fed5f
1 Input
1 Output
-
200515799474c6698a362f8e31e92434398de7708b3aa8323ecacff9d59fed5f:0
- value
- 120625
- script pubkey
- OP_0 OP_PUSHBYTES_20 66c5f68f6220102774b4cadb2f1da6dd38307fba
- address
- bc1qvmzldrmzyqgzwa95etdj78dxm5urqla6tv039q